About the Hotel

A modern muse of its original sister property, Alvear Art Hotel is an inspired and contemporary retreat in the heart of Buenos Aires. With a dedicated focus on design in every detail, this sophisticated hotel located just a few short steps away from elegant Santa Fe Avenue is a beacon of luxury. Guest rooms and suites reflect the artful and elevated spirit of the city, with comfortable furnishing, plush beds, whirlpool tubs, and espresso makers. Sleek LED televisions and wireless Internet access keep you connected and entertained, and the luxe robes and mini bar allow for a bit of much-needed pampering. Ready for even more indulgence? Head to the top of the building for a swim in the glass-enclosed pool with retractable roof, which boasts panoramic views over the city, and keep up with your workout routine in the fully equipped fitness center. The spa and wellness area include a sauna, hammam, and Scottish shower, and a menu of relaxing treatments to help you unwind with ease.

Alvear Art Hotel in Buenos Aires, not quite 5 stars!

Alvear Art Hotel is a 5-star hotel located in the Centro neighborhood of the beautiful city of Buenos Aires. The hotel has a 5-star feeling when you walk in with marble and granite adorning the walls and floor of the grand lobby. There is a door attendant to help with luggage or just to say hi. The front desk staff is very friendly and accommodating. I even saw one or two of the front desk employees with Michelin pins, indicating a higher level of training and performance. Off the lobby, in a sunken level is the restaurant and bar. My room was well appointed with higher quality furnishings that mirrored the decor of the lobby with darker woods and muted, earth toned colors, which felt a bit outdated. My room had a safe and refrigerator (not stocked) but no iron or ironing board. There was a Nespresso coffee maker but two days in a row, no coffee capsules were left. I had to call to the front desk to get capsules delivered and they seemed a bit annoyed with my request. The bathroom was well lit and included a rain head shower and separate bathtub and toilet area as well as two sinks. Sadly, this hotel still uses single use toiletry items (shampoo, conditioner, etc.). The single use bottles are shaped in such a way that it is difficult to get the product out of the container and they don’t smell or feel very luxurious. The bar hand soap is equally bland. The bed was comfortable with good quality cotton sheets and nice feather pillows, though I like having at least one foam pillow to use as a base for my feather pillow. The air conditioning was great. I tend to run a bit hot and like my room on the colder side. I set the thermostat to the lowest temperature (19 C), but it felt colder than that. I was very comfortable. The housekeeper did an excellent job of tidying my room each day though they were very noisy when cleaning the room next to mine that kept me from sleeping in that morning. The hotel advertises itself as a 5-star hotel. The rooms could use a refresh, and the toiletry items could also be updated. It just does not quite feel like a 5-star experience but with a little effort I think they could easily get there. It is for those reasons that I will be rating this hotel with 4 stars.
